[发明专利]用于在一个关系数据库中组织分层数据的方法和设备无效

专利信息
申请号: 200910173812.5 申请日: 2009-09-04
公开(公告)号: CN102012903A 公开(公告)日: 2011-04-13
发明(设计)人: 游松;田勇;聂伟 申请(专利权)人: 斯必克有限公司
主分类号: G06F17/30 分类号: G06F17/30
代理公司: 上海衡方知识产权代理有限公司 31234 代理人: 卞孜真
地址: 美国北卡罗来纳州夏洛*** 国省代码: 美国;US
权利要求书: 查看更多 说明书: 查看更多
摘要:
搜索关键词: 用于 一个 关系 数据库 组织 分层 数据 方法 设备
【权利要求书】:

1.一种在一个关系数据库中组织分层数据的方法,包括步骤:

在一个存储器上存储包含有多个相互之间具有层次关系的数据项的所述关系数据库,同时该存储器与一个控制设备通信;

为每个数据项产生一个唯一标识符,该唯一标识符定义了该数据项与至少一个其它数据项之间的层次关系;

为该数据项分配一个指示该数据项与至少一个其它数据之间的所述层次关系的族值;

以及为该数据项分配一个指示在一个层结构中的所述层次关系的层值。

2.根据权利要求1所述的方法,其中产生所述唯一标识符进一步包括在该层结构中将相邻的数据项的唯一标识符进行比较,并且计算出一个位于所述相邻数据项的唯一标识符的值之间的值。

3.根据权利要求2所述的方法,其中所述值是一个实数。

4.根据权利要求2所述的方法,进一步包括为一个在所述层结构中被移动后的数据项再分配新的唯一标识符。

5.根据权利要求2所述的方法,进一步包括在任何一个层结构中为了实现几何级数而为数据项再分配新的唯一标识符。

6.根据权利要求1所述的方法,进一步包括取得任何数据项的子层结构。

7.根据权利要求1所述的方法,进一步包括:

在所述层结构中确定相邻数据项的唯一标识符;

以及返回具有值位于所比较的相邻标识符之间的唯一标识符的数据项。

8.根据权利要求1所述的方法进一步包括删除任何数据项的一个子层结构。

9.根据权利要求1所述的方法进一步包括:

在所述层结构中确定相邻数据项的唯一标识符;

以及删除具有值位于所比较的相邻标识符之间的唯一标识符的数据项。

10.根据权利要求1所述的方法,其中提供一个关系数据库进一步包括创建一个组织表,其具有一个存储所述唯一标识符的列,一个存储所述族值的列,一个存储所述层值的列,一个存储所述数据项的列,以及一个存储所述唯一标识符、族值、层值和数据项的行。

11.根据权利要求10所述的方法,其中所述唯一标识符为浮点类型数。

12.根据权利要求1的方法进一步包括向一个其它设备可读取的数据文件提取所述数据项。

13.根据权利要求12的方法,其中提取数据项包括根据层值对数据项进行排序,然后根据族值,再根据唯一标识符。

14.根据权利要求13的方法,其中提取数据进一步包括将所述数据项转换为一个二进制文件。

15.一种用于在一个关系数据库中组织分层数据的设备,包括:

一个存储器,其中存储一个分层数据的数据库和用来组织该分层数据的指令,该数据库包括至少一个存储多个数据项和分层数据的表格,该至少一个表格包括一个存储唯一标识符的列,一个存储族值的列,一个存储层值的列,和一个存储数据项的列,以及一个存储所述唯一标识符、族值、层值和数据项的行;

以及与该存储器通信并与所述数据库相互作用的控制设备,并且能够执行该指令或者请求执行该指令。

16.根据权利要求15的设备,进一步包括在所述列中存储的所述唯一标识符为一个浮点类型数据。

17.根据权利要求15的设备,其中所述存储器进一步包括一个为所述数据项计算所述唯一标识符的指令。

18.根据权利要求15的设备,其中所述存储器进一步包括一个为被移动的数据项再分配唯一标识符的指令。

19.根据权利要求15的设备,其中所述存储器进一步包括一个用来为所有数据项分配唯一标识符的指令。

20.根据权利要求15的设备,其中所述存储器进一步包括一个用来取得一个子层结构的指令,该子层结构包含所述层结构中的唯一标识符位于相邻的数据项之间的数据项。

21.根据权利要求15的设备,其中所述存储器进一步包括一个用来删除一个子层结构的指令,该子层结构包含所述层结构中的唯一标识符位于相邻的数据项之间的数据项。

下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于斯必克有限公司,未经斯必克有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/pat/books/200910173812.5/1.html,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top